What Are the Essential Features of the Best Small Pancake Air Compressor?
The essential features of the best small pancake air compressor include portability, quick recovery time, noise level, power source, air pressure, and tank capacity.
- Portability
- Quick recovery time
- Noise level
- Power source
- Air pressure
- Tank capacity
Portability: Portability in a small pancake air compressor refers to its lightweight and compact design, making it easy to transport. Typically, these compressors weigh around 30 pounds or less. This feature enables users to move the compressor to different job sites or store it conveniently when not in use.
Quick recovery time: Quick recovery time is the duration it takes for the compressor to refill its tank after use. Small pancake air compressors should ideally have a recovery time of 30 to 60 seconds. This efficiency allows users to complete tasks without long interruptions. For example, the BOSTITCH BTFP02012 model boasts a 2.6 SCFM at 90 PSI recovery rate, making it popular among DIY enthusiasts.
Noise level: Noise level pertains to how much sound the compressor generates during operation. Many small pancake compressors operate at around 70 dBA, which is reasonably quiet. A lower noise level is essential for users who work in residential areas or shared spaces. For example, the California Air Tools 2010A is known for its exceptionally quiet operation at 60 dBA.
Power source: Power source refers to how the compressor receives energy for operation. Most small pancake air compressors run on electricity, requiring a standard power outlet. Battery-powered options are less common. Electric models are beneficial as they provide continuous power, making them suitable for various applications, including inflating tires or powering nail guns without interruption.
Air pressure: Air pressure indicates the maximum pressure the compressor can generate and maintain, usually measured in psi (pounds per square inch). A good small pancake air compressor should provide at least 90 PSI for effective performance in tasks like nail driving or spray painting.
Tank capacity: Tank capacity relates to the volume of air the compressor’s tank can hold. Most small pancake compressors have tanks ranging from 1 to 6 gallons. A larger tank capacity, such as 6 gallons, allows for longer usage times between refills, which is beneficial for jobs requiring continuous airflow.

What PSI Levels Are Considered Optimal for Performance?
The optimal PSI (pounds per square inch) levels for performance depend on the specific equipment or application being used. Generally, 90 to 120 PSI is considered optimal for air compressors used in tools, while some high-performance equipment may require higher levels.

-
Recommended PSI for Various Tools:
Recommended PSI levels vary based on the tool used. Pneumatic tools generally operate efficiently at 90 to 120 PSI. For example, a standard air impact wrench works best at around 90 PSI to deliver optimal torque without damaging the mechanism. Paint sprayers require lower pressure, typically between 25 to 40 PSI, to achieve a fine mist and reduce overspray. Nail guns often perform well at 70 to 100 PSI, ensuring that nails drive flush into various materials without splitting. Airbrushes find optimal operation at 15 to 30 PSI, allowing for precise application. -
Factors Influencing Optimal PSI Levels:
Several factors affect what constitutes an optimal PSI level. Tool specifications dictate the required pressure range for efficient operation. Material type can also influence these levels; softwood may need less pressure to avoid damage, while hardwood or composites might require more. Environmental conditions such as humidity and temperature can impact air density, necessitating adjustments to the PSI for consistent performance. User experience also plays a role; skilled users might prefer specific pressures for particular tasks based on their familiarity with the equipment. -
